In Los Angeles, a jury\u00a0<a href=\"https:\/\/news.bloomberglaw.com\/litigation\/meta-google-found-liable-in-social-media-addiction-case\"><u>found<\/u><\/a> Meta and Google liable on product-design and failure-to-warn theories for building platforms that are addictive and thus dangerous to minors \u2013\u00a0evaluating not what content circulated but how the system was engineered. In New Mexico, a jury\u00a0<a href=\"https:\/\/news.bloomberglaw.com\/litigation\/meta-deceived-new-mexico-teens-about-platform-safety-jury-finds\"><u>found<\/u><\/a> Meta liable for misleading users about the safety of its apps, violating state consumer protection laws. The legal theories in these cases differ, but their underlying logic is the <a href=\"https:\/\/www.techpolicy.press\/platform-design-litigation-yields-historic-verdicts-against-meta-and-google\/\"><u>same<\/u><\/a>: the tech companies\u2019 <a href=\"https:\/\/news.bloomberglaw.com\/legal-exchange-insights-and-commentary\/meta-google-cases-rewrite-playbook-sidestep-free-speech-shield\"><u>legal shields<\/u><\/a> do not protect their technological designs.<\/p>\n<p>Yet this turn to platform design in litigation requires identifiable plaintiffs and causal chains, and does not directly address the deeper question of who should govern this design, and with what transparency and accountability mechanisms. Article 15 of the International Covenant on Economic, Social and Cultural Rights (<a href=\"https:\/\/www.ohchr.org\/en\/instruments-mechanisms\/instruments\/international-covenant-economic-social-and-cultural-rights\"><u>ICESCR<\/u><\/a>), particularly the human right to science, provides a normative framework for addressing this gap. Specifically: Article 15(1)(b) protects the right to enjoy the benefits of scientific progress and its applications; Article 15(2) addresses the conservation, development, and diffusion of science; and Article 15(3) protects the freedom indispensable for scientific research. Together, these provisions offer a normative framework for determining who may participate in shaping the scientific and technological systems that structure public life.<\/p>\n<p>For the three decades spanning the passage of <a href=\"https:\/\/www.govinfo.gov\/content\/pkg\/USCODE-2020-title47\/html\/USCODE-2020-title47-chap5-subchapII-partI-sec230.htm\"><u>Section 230<\/u><\/a>\u00a0of the Communications Decency Act in the US to newer regulations such as the EU\u2019s Digital Services Act (<a href=\"https:\/\/eur-lex.europa.eu\/eli\/reg\/2022\/2065\/oj\/eng\"><u>DSA<\/u><\/a>) and the UK\u2019s <a href=\"https:\/\/www.legislation.gov.uk\/ukpga\/2023\/50\/contents\"><u>Online Safety Act<\/u><\/a>, the policy and regulatory debates on how to regulate online platforms and what responsibilities they bear have largely focused on civil and political rights, mainly freedom of expression. Even where regulatory instruments extend beyond speech and cover other rights such as privacy,\u00a0dignity, non-discrimination, and freedom of information, they remain centered on civil and political rights. Less attention is given to economic, social, and cultural rights (see observations <a href=\"https:\/\/openfuture.eu\/wp-content\/uploads\/2023\/10\/231017Digital-rights-revisited.pdf\"><u>here<\/u><\/a>, <a href=\"https:\/\/www.apc.org\/en\/news\/human-rights-age-platforms-call-alternatives-growing\"><u>here<\/u><\/a>, and <a href=\"https:\/\/www.sciencedirect.com\/science\/article\/pii\/S0308596125001740\"><u>here<\/u><\/a>). Most notably, the human right to science\u00a0has rarely been seriously put forward when examining online platforms.\u00a0This omission is consequential. More than just technological products that apply scientific knowledge, online platforms are socio-technical systems that continuously <a href=\"https:\/\/link.springer.com\/article\/10.1057\/be.2014.1\"><u>experiment<\/u><\/a> on human behavior and social interaction. Through large-scale data extraction, behavioral experimentation, and engagement optimization techniques, platforms\u00a0<a href=\"https:\/\/www.nytimes.com\/2021\/12\/05\/business\/media\/tiktok-algorithm.html\"><u>learn from<\/u><\/a>, <a href=\"https:\/\/dl.acm.org\/doi\/10.1145\/3442188.3445933\"><u>predict<\/u><\/a>, and\u00a0<a href=\"https:\/\/www.cambridge.org\/core\/journals\/canadian-journal-of-philosophy\/article\/whats-wrong-with-automated-influence\/98F5E24BEADE585050B773D2CBEB1F39\"><u>influence<\/u><\/a>\u00a0human attention and behavior. Beyond this, platforms increasingly mediate access to scientific knowledge itself. Yet the platforms\u2019 technological designs are left largely in the hands of a small number of private corporations. This makes the human right to science a forgotten right in platform governance, depriving scholarly and regulatory debates of the obligations that this right generates.<\/p>\n<p><strong>The Forgotten Right<\/strong><\/p>\n<p>The human right to science, enshrined in Article 15 of the ICESCR,\u00a0has received\u00a0<a href=\"https:\/\/www.cambridge.org\/core\/journals\/global-constitutionalism\/article\/origin-and-contested-meaning-of-freedom-in-the-human-right-to-science\/BDAA572904017F4F527FA99C1B2C38E4\"><u>little attention<\/u><\/a> and has long remained on the <a href=\"https:\/\/academic.oup.com\/oxford-law-pro\/book\/59740\/chapter\/507546773?searchresult=1\"><u>margins<\/u><\/a> of international human rights law.\u00a0Some rights related to science, such as freedom of thought and expression, academic freedom, and freedom of association,\u00a0have been considered justiciable civil and political rights. Conversely, the \u201cright to science\u201d itself has been bundled with the economic, social, and cultural rights\u00a0\u2013\u00a0also sometimes called \u201c<a href=\"https:\/\/www.jstor.org\/stable\/44461256\"><u>second generation rights<\/u><\/a>\u201d\u00a0\u2013\u00a0which some scholars <a href=\"https:\/\/www.jstor.org\/stable\/pdf\/3181641.pdf?refreqid=fastly-default%3A5463ed5d07359a2ef759dccf57a07a9d&amp;ab_segments=&amp;initiator=&amp;acceptTC=1\"><u>deem<\/u><\/a> less justiciable for being more dependent on available resources\u00a0and progressive realization through State measures. While the <a href=\"https:\/\/www.ohchr.org\/en\/instruments-mechanisms\/instruments\/vienna-declaration-and-programme-action\"><u>Vienna Declaration and <\/u><u>Programme<\/u><u> of Action<\/u><\/a> rejects the Cold War-era division between civil and political rights, on one hand, and economic, social, and cultural rights, on the other, this artificial divide has impacted the development and\u00a0realization of the right to science.<\/p>\n<p>The neglect of this right in platform governance debates has profound consequences. The discussions are almost always centered on matters involving expression: content moderation, censorship,\u00a0editorial discretion, and the marketplace of ideas. Even when scholarly and regulatory debates expand beyond freedom of expression and include other rights, the analysis remains within the civil and political rights paradigm.\u00a0The technological systems themselves\u00a0\u2013\u00a0ranking algorithms, engagement mechanics, behavioral optimization\u00a0\u2013\u00a0are almost never examined\u00a0as scientific advancements\u00a0in which the public holds <a href=\"https:\/\/www.tandfonline.com\/doi\/full\/10.1080\/13642987.2023.2251897\"><u>participatory rights<\/u><\/a> under international human rights law. Accordingly, neither public participation in the design of these systems nor independent research access to their operations is recognized as an entitlement arising from the human right to science.<\/p>\n<p><strong>Tools <\/strong><strong>of<\/strong><strong> Scientific Experiment<\/strong><strong>ation<\/strong><strong>\u00a0<\/strong><\/p>\n<p>More than conduits of users\u2019 speech, platforms are instruments\u00a0of\u00a0scientific experimentation: they use applied mathematics, data science, and behavioral psychology, and deploy algorithmic systems and engagement mechanics to\u00a0<a href=\"https:\/\/www.nytimes.com\/2021\/12\/05\/business\/media\/tiktok-algorithm.html\"><u>learn from<\/u><\/a>, <a href=\"https:\/\/dl.acm.org\/doi\/10.1145\/3442188.3445933\"><u>predict<\/u><\/a>, and <a href=\"https:\/\/www.cambridge.org\/core\/journals\/canadian-journal-of-philosophy\/article\/whats-wrong-with-automated-influence\/98F5E24BEADE585050B773D2CBEB1F39\"><u>influence<\/u><\/a> human attention and behavior\u00a0at scale. Because platforms engage in ongoing large-scale experimentation, everyone has the right not only to enjoy their benefits (through utilizing them to exercise freedom of expression) but also to \u201cparticipate\u201d in them. This means that decisions regarding platforms\u2019 technological systems\u00a0\u2013\u00a0including those that determine whose attention is worth monetizing,\u00a0whose knowledge circulates, and whose participation in public life is amplified or suppressed\u00a0\u2013\u00a0should not be left to a small group of elite corporations.<\/p>\n<p>As Samantha Besson <a href=\"https:\/\/www.tandfonline.com\/doi\/full\/10.1080\/13642987.2023.2251897\"><u>argues<\/u><\/a>, science is a participatory good that gives rise to a set of participatory and collective rights to contribute to and enjoy\u00a0the benefits of science.\u00a0That the right to science has a participatory dimension and is not limited to the passive enjoyment of science\u2019s benefits is supported by the UN Committee on Economic, Social and Cultural Rights\u2019 <a href=\"https:\/\/docs.un.org\/en\/E\/C.12\/GC\/25\"><u>General Comment No. 2<\/u><u>5 (2020)<\/u><\/a>, interpreting the right to science enshrined in ICESCR. It is also supported by Article 27 of the Universal Declaration of Human Rights, whose\u00a0official <a href=\"https:\/\/www.ohchr.org\/en\/human-rights\/universal-declaration\/translations\/french\"><u>French <\/u><u>text<\/u><\/a> speaks of \u201cle droit\u2026 de participer au progr\u00e8s\u00a0scientifique\u201d (rendered in the <a href=\"https:\/\/www.ohchr.org\/en\/human-rights\/universal-declaration\/translations\/english\"><u>English <\/u><u>version<\/u><\/a>\u00a0as\u00a0\u201cthe right\u2026 to share in scientific advancement\u201d).\u00a0To operationalize this right in the context of online platforms, the platforms\u2019 technological systems must not only be transparent\u00a0\u2013 which some regulations already require \u2013\u00a0but also explainable, subject to public scrutiny, and open to meaningful public participation in their designs.<\/p>\n<p>General Comment No. 25\u00a0has already moved in this direction by bringing these systems within the remit of Article 15. In interpreting the right to science and emphasizing that decisions on emerging technologies must be taken within a human rights framework, General Comment No. 25\u00a0called on State parties to the ICESCR\u00a0to \u201cdevelop mechanisms so that autonomous intelligent systems are designed in ways that avoid discrimination, enable their decisions to be explained, and allow accountability for their use.\u201d It also underscored\u00a0that State parties must\u00a0\u201cestablish a legal framework that imposes on non-State actors a duty of human rights due diligence, especially in the case of big technology companies.\u201d\u00a0What General Comment No. 25\u00a0has not yet fully developed is how to operationalize the participatory dimension of the right to science with respect to these companies\u2019\u00a0technological systems.<\/p>\n<p><strong>A Human-Right-to-Science Framework in Platform Governance <\/strong><\/p>\n<p>Applying a human-right-to-science framework in platform governance requires democratic participation, sharing the benefits of scientific progress, and freedom of scientific research.\u00a0Consequently, if the right to science is taken seriously in platform governance, States\u00a0must\u00a0adopt at least three measures: participatory governance mechanisms for affected stakeholders, structured researcher data access, and algorithmic auditability.<\/p>\n<p><em>Democratic Participation<\/em>. More than a right to\u00a0passively receive technology, the right to science\u00a0includes a right to\u00a0<a href=\"https:\/\/academic.oup.com\/oxford-law-pro\/book\/59740\/chapter\/507556748?searchresult=1\"><u>actively<\/u><\/a>\u00a0<a href=\"https:\/\/www.cambridge.org\/core\/books\/right-to-science\/right-to-science-now\/ED98BEF25171774C52FE1ABC45E08CCC\"><u>participate in <\/u><u>deciding<\/u><\/a> how scientific advancements should\u00a0contribute to society. When a platform unilaterally designs ranking algorithms, amplification logic, and engagement incentives to learn from and influence its billion users, it monopolizes the decisions over a participatory good\u00a0\u2013 one in which the public holds a right not merely to benefit, but to participate.\u00a0Thus, unlike the right to democratic participation under Article 25 of the <a href=\"https:\/\/www.ohchr.org\/en\/instruments-mechanisms\/instruments\/international-covenant-civil-and-political-rights\"><u>International Covenant on Civil and Political Rights<\/u><\/a>, the right to science generates the right to participate in the scientific architecture of platforms\u2019 systems, not just their political outputs.<\/p>\n<p>Platform appeals mechanisms, such as the <a href=\"https:\/\/www.oversightboard.com\/\"><u>Oversight Board<\/u><\/a>, the DSA\u2019s\u00a0<a href=\"https:\/\/digital-strategy.ec.europa.eu\/en\/policies\/dsa-out-court-dispute-settlement\"><u>out-of-court dispute settlement<\/u><u> bodies<\/u><\/a>, and India\u2019s <a href=\"https:\/\/gac.gov.in\/\"><u>Grievance Appellate Committee<\/u><\/a>, while providing remedies to users, are inadequate: they allow users to contest individual content decisions but leave the underlying architecture\u00a0entirely beyond the public\u2019s reach. Genuine Article 15 compliance requires meaningful participation in the design of this architecture, not merely the adjudication of what flows through it.\u00a0Systemic-risk assessments (see <a href=\"https:\/\/office.voelkerrechtsblog.org\/9.3.1-f3bc4e24520a0d94a87d55a577497b0f\/web-apps\/apps\/documenteditor\/main\/index.html?_dc=9.3.1-10&amp;lang=en&amp;customer=ONLYOFFICE&amp;type=desktop&amp;frameEditorId=iframeEditor&amp;mode=view&amp;isForm=false&amp;compact=true&amp;parentOrigin=https:\/\/nx52645.your-storageshare.de&amp;uitheme=theme-system&amp;fileType=docx#:~:text=the%20first%20subparagraph.-,Article%C2%A034,-Risk%20assessment\"><u>DSA\u2019s Article 34<\/u><\/a>), while a significant step towards evidence-based oversight of platforms, are likewise insufficient: aside from <a href=\"https:\/\/kgi.georgetown.edu\/research-and-commentary\/systemic-risk-assessment-under-the-digital-services-act\/\"><u>not guaranteeing<\/u><\/a>\u00a0transparency on platform design\u2019s relation to risks, they do not provide a legal basis for continuous access to and\u00a0participation in platform design.<\/p>\n<p>States should therefore require platforms to establish\u00a0participatory governance processes that bring scientific communities, civil society, and affected publics into decisions about platforms\u2019 technological designs. This requires\u00a0public participation in managing the risks arising from the technological architecture itself. Given that platforms\u2019 algorithms <a href=\"https:\/\/journals.sagepub.com\/doi\/10.1177\/17456916231185057\"><u>reinforce social drivers<\/u><\/a> and can have <a href=\"https:\/\/pmc.ncbi.nlm.nih.gov\/articles\/PMC11804976\/\"><u>neurophysiological impact<\/u><\/a>\u00a0on users, decisions regarding their design\u00a0\u2013\u00a0including how they optimize attention, predict and shape behavior, and serve certain epistemic interests\u00a0\u2013 should consider stakeholder input and be subject to public oversight.\u00a0Such participation need not entail direct co-design by users, but could include, for instance, independent oversight structures, institutionalized consultation, and representation of affected stakeholders in governance processes.\u00a0The DSA already gestures towards this model, but grounds it on systemic-risk regulation, rather than in the human right to science. This difference matters: a right-to-science grounding transforms these features from contingent regulatory mandates into fundamental human rights requirements. One concrete institutional model would be a platform design council, akin in structure to <a href=\"https:\/\/www.cigionline.org\/articles\/social-media-councils\/\"><u>social media councils<\/u><\/a>, but focused on overseeing platform design.<\/p>\n<p><em>Sharing the Benefits of <\/em><em>Scientific <\/em><em>Progress<\/em>. Dominant platforms extract enormous scientific value\u00a0\u2013\u00a0knowledge about human psychology, social dynamics, and attention economics\u00a0\u2013\u00a0from the collective behavior and data of their users. A right-to-science framework demands that this knowledge not be locked into exclusive private control but be subject to public scrutiny via meaningful transparency and accountability mechanisms.<\/p>\n<p>To ensure this, States should mandate structured and legally protected researcher data access. <a href=\"https:\/\/office.voelkerrechtsblog.org\/9.3.1-f3bc4e24520a0d94a87d55a577497b0f\/web-apps\/apps\/documenteditor\/main\/index.html?_dc=9.3.1-10&amp;lang=en&amp;customer=ONLYOFFICE&amp;type=desktop&amp;frameEditorId=iframeEditor&amp;mode=view&amp;isForm=false&amp;compact=true&amp;parentOrigin=https:\/\/nx52645.your-storageshare.de&amp;uitheme=theme-system&amp;fileType=docx#:~:text=in%20this%C2%A0Article.-,Article%C2%A040,-Data%20access%20and\"><u>Article 40<\/u><\/a> of the DSA points toward this model, but grounds researcher access in the need for systemic-risk research. A right-to-science grounding would transform it from a mere policy choice to a human rights requirement, enforceable before domestic courts as a right States must protect. This also means that the human right to science provides a normative basis for researchers outside the EU to claim access to relevant platform data within their jurisdictions.<\/p>\n<p>Extending this argument further, States can also mandate researcher data access\u00a0as a precondition for the liability immunities that platforms currently enjoy. This would prevent platforms from hiding behind these liability immunities to shield their technological designs from independent scrutiny. Technological infrastructure that extracts, learns from,\u00a0and even experiments on user data\u00a0must be subject to public audit.<\/p>\n<p><em>Research Freedom<\/em>. Article 15(3) protects \u201cthe freedom indispensable for scientific research.\u201d This generates the researcher data access argument in its strongest form. When platforms <a href=\"https:\/\/www.nature.com\/articles\/s41562-023-01750-2\"><u>restrict API access<\/u><\/a>, impose <a href=\"https:\/\/www.techpolicy.press\/the-problem-with-tiktoks-new-researcher-api-is-not-tiktok\/\"><u>prohibitive terms of service<\/u><\/a> on academics, or make independent audit\u00a0<a href=\"https:\/\/www.nature.com\/articles\/s41599-026-06690-6\"><u>severely <\/u><u>compromised<\/u><\/a>, they impede the scientific study of systems that profoundly affect public life. States bear a positive obligation under Article 15(3) to protect this freedom\u00a0\u2013\u00a0not as a mere policy choice, but as a human rights requirement.<\/p>\n<p>Translating this obligation into the machinery of digital regulation requires algorithmic auditability as a condition of operating epistemic infrastructure at scale. A system whose operations cannot be meaningfully studied by independent scientists is incompatible with this obligation.<\/p>\n<p><strong>Remembering the Forgotten<\/strong><\/p>\n<p>The human right to science under Article 15 of the\u00a0ICESCR generates positive State obligations\u00a0that existing regulatory and analytical approaches to platform governance, centered on civil and political rights, have overlooked.\u00a0The right-to-science framework shifts our focus from reacting to harms after they occur to demanding public participation in the design of our digital architecture\u00a0\u2013\u00a0grounded not in contingent policy choices, but in human rights.<\/p>\n<p>The right to science has been forgotten in the digital sphere for too long.
